We are working on behalf of one of our clients in the Gateshead area who are looking for Warehouse Operatives to join their team. This is a temporary ongoing position with a view to go permanent for the right person.

Duties will include but are not limited to:

  • Working from a pick list to pack and prepare orders and ensure they are sent out to the customer on time and correctly
  • Working to daily targets
  • Off loading deliveries, scanning goods on receipt, moving onto pallets and putting stock away
  • Wrapping and sealing of products
  • Labelling products ready for dispatch
  • Ensuring orders are completed on time
  • General housekeeping tasks

Experience:

  • Experience in a production, warehouse or factory environment is desirable but not essential
  • Any previous experience in the use of any Manual Handling Equipment such as LOLOPs or Fork Lift Truck experience
  • This role does require manually lifting the materials so applicants must be physically fit

Nightshift hours are 10.00pm - 6.00pm Sunday to Thursday.

Pay rate is £11.44 p/hr plus £19.64 per shift worked (averages at £13.45 p/hr including shift allowance)
